Leadership Review Briefing — Heads of Department

Quick rundown on the proposed "Solstice" tier for the Quillbrook platform. Early panel testing in the Averly region suggests strong appetite for the premium bundle, especially the offline library and family sharing. Pricing lands between our current Plus and Studio tiers, so we'll need crisp positioning to avoid cannibalising either. Ops says fulfilment is ready; marketing wants eight weeks' lead time. The commercially sensitive reasoning sits just below for your eyes only.

management briefing: Headcount on the Belix team goes from 60 to 93 by the end of November. Gross margin on Belix came in at 23 percent against a plan of 47 percent.

### Retrying Failed Exports

When a customer export in Parlowe stalls past 15 minutes, requeue it from the Exports tab rather than asking the customer to restart. Requeued jobs resume from the last committed chunk. If the requeue endpoint returns a 401, authenticate manually with the service key below.

gateway credential: zpat7_wu4aBVX

### Step 4: Stabilize the integration tests

Heads up: the Tollgate payments suite is flaky mostly because tests share one sandbox ledger. Before migrating, give each test run its own namespace and bump the settlement poll timeout — the old default is way too tight. Once that's in place, reruns should drop to near zero. The test harness picks up these configuration values at startup.

config for hahip-yajep:
holix:
  log_level: error
  metrics_host: metrics.holix.qorvellabs.internal
  pin: 9600
  pool_size: 8

**Heads up, contractors!**

The reception desk at Ferncastle Yard has moved down to the ground floor — no more trekking up to the mezzanine. Sign in there each morning, grab your day pass, and drop it back before you leave. Deliveries still go via the loading bay round the side. If the desk's unstaffed when you arrive, the entry keypad by the main door takes the code below.

turnstile pass: bdg-JFSEG-5

Subject: Visitor handling reminder

Team — all visitors to Dunmore Court must sign in at the front desk, receive a day badge, and wait in the lounge until collected by their host. Do not buzz anyone through unescorted, even regulars. Hosts return badges at sign-out. For the lounge-side gate, use the code below.

door code, hahop-bawif: bdg-B-76